Output 26997faab78dd2f0b3e0ba785eac2012f91ec630c8abba3a9a0f762523e3ee98:1

value
80104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ccf21b36f46417eeef4630759ac060387c7cd5aa OP_EQUAL
address
3LNfoX1oZjqooFaYF3dovZcNmLvhtATQk7
transaction
26997faab78dd2f0b3e0ba785eac2012f91ec630c8abba3a9a0f762523e3ee98
spent
true